Echocardiographic Parameters in Acute Pulmonary Edema.

C Militaru1, Ruxandra Deliu2, I Donoiu3

  • 1PhD Student, Cardiology Clinic, "Bagdasar-Arseni" Emergency Clinical Hospital, Bucharest, University of Medicine and Pharmacy of Craiova.

Current Health Sciences Journal
|January 1, 2019
PubMed
Summary

Transthoracic ultrasound revealed significant left ventricular systolic and diastolic dysfunction, elevated pulmonary artery pressure, and common valvular disease in patients with acute cardiogenic pulmonary edema.

Area of Science:

  • Cardiology
  • Pulmonology
  • Medical Imaging

Background:

  • Acute cardiogenic pulmonary edema (ACPE) is a critical condition requiring prompt diagnosis.
  • Echocardiography is a valuable tool for assessing cardiac function and structure.

Purpose of the Study:

  • To conduct a comprehensive ultrasound evaluation of patients diagnosed with acute cardiogenic pulmonary edema.
  • To assess left and right ventricular function, heart dimensions, pulmonary pressures, and valvular disease in ACPE patients.

Main Methods:

  • A registry of 70 ACPE patients was established from two emergency hospitals.
  • Transthoracic ultrasound was performed within the first three days of admission.
  • Evaluated parameters included left ventricular systolic/diastolic function, right ventricular function, cardiac dimensions, pulmonary artery pressure, and valvular disease severity.

Main Results:

  • Mean left ventricular ejection fraction was 39.5±11.4%, indicating systolic dysfunction.
  • All evaluable patients exhibited diastolic dysfunction.
  • Mean pulmonary artery pressure was elevated at 40.9±16.7 mmHg.
  • Mitral and tricuspid insufficiency were prevalent, with moderate to severe impairment in 82.8% and 65.7% of patients, respectively.

Conclusions:

  • Ultrasound effectively identifies significant cardiac abnormalities in ACPE.
  • Findings highlight prevalent systolic and diastolic dysfunction, elevated pulmonary pressures, and valvular disease in ACPE.
  • Echocardiography is crucial for guiding management strategies in ACPE.
